What Are Freestyle Trap Beats?

To understand the relevance of freestyle trap beats, it's vital to initially break down what a freestyle beat really is. In easy terms, a freestyle beat is an instrumental track that is made for musicians to rap or sing over without the requirement for pre-written lyrics or melodies. It's indicated to influence off-the-cuff performances, urging rap artists to deliver spontaneous and frequently more raw, impulsive verses.

A freestyle type beat varies a little from a routine instrumental because it's structured in a way that website provides artists area to take a breath. These beats typically have less melodic elements, leaving space for detailed circulations and effective wordplay. They're likewise normally much more recurring than standard tune instrumentals, ensuring that the rap artist or vocalist can quickly discover their groove and ride the beat without getting lost in complicated plans.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Now, within the world of freestyle beats, there is a specific part referred to as freestyle trap beat. Trap music, originating from the southern United States, is defined by big use 808 bass drums, fast hi-hat patterns, and dark, moody tunes. It's a noise that has expanded in appeal throughout the years, becoming one of the most influential styles in modern r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these trademark elements and fuse them with the liberty and adaptability of freestyle beats, causing a powerful sequence. These beats are perfect for artists wanting to bring energy and aggressiveness to their knowledgeables while still maintaining the freedom to discover various circulations and designs.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that producers use totally free usage, usually for non-commercial functions. While the beats can be used for demos, freestyles, and social networks material, artists normally require to invest in a permit if they wish to launch the track commercially (i.e., on streaming systems or offer for sale).

This model has been a game-changer, allowing young artists to explore their sound, practice their freestyling, and build an online existence without needing to bother with production prices.
